Understanding TermsUnderstanding Terms**
Scaling-out: ‘horizontal’ spread of knowledge and uptake of technologies, processes and practices (e.g. to farmers or businesses at a similar level) and cross-site /border learning in a nation, region or continent.
(*Adapted From Research Into Use Programme, 2008)
Forum for Agricultural Research in AfricaForum for Agricultural Research in Africa
Understanding Terms Understanding Terms cont’dcont’d
Scaling-up: Influencing ‘higher’ level decision makers to develop policies which provide a more enabling environment for scaling-out i.e. various actors that are critical to catalyzing agricultural innovations
Forum for Agricultural Research in AfricaForum for Agricultural Research in Africa
Understanding Terms Understanding Terms cont’dcont’d
Innovation: new ideas, technologies or ways of doing things in a place or by people. Doing new things or old things in new ways; do things effectively differently. It enables more goods to be produced or better services rendered with less resources; facilitates efficiency.
Forum for Agricultural Research in AfricaForum for Agricultural Research in Africa
Understanding Terms Understanding Terms cont’dcont’d
Value chain - the full range of activities required to bring a product or service from conception, through the different phases of production to delivery of final product to the consumer for use and disposal

What is IPTA?What is IPTA?
IPTA is a mechanism, a tool to support the development and maintenance of a value chain. It is a strategy for improved dissemination of innovations horizontally (to primary stakeholders) and vertically (stakeholders across the various divides) or more effective service delivery to value chain actors; it is not the value chain itself.
Forum for Agricultural Research in AfricaForum for Agricultural Research in Africa
IPTA MethodologyIPTA Methodology
IPTA is a demand-driven participatory approach & can adopt any or combination of the participatory methodologies such as PLA – participatory learning and action; PCP – participatory community planning; FFS – Farmers field school; Demonstrations; etc
